Thats a micro-bond filter element
My M-37 and my M-38 had this type filter element mounted on the pickup tube in the fuel tank. They were also in other M-series. It has a 30-40 micron rating and resistant to passing water, they don't have much of filter surface area so they clog quicker than pleated paper elements BUT ( as mentioned) they are cleanable. I pulled mine out of the (37) tank and put a spinon filter under the bed.
